Jak skutecznie współpracować z deweloperem? Na zdjęciu rozmowy z deweloperem.

Jak skutecznie współpracować z deweloperem?

Współpraca z deweloperem to kluczowy element sukcesu w projektach związanych z tworzeniem oprogramowania i stron internetowych. Odpowiednie zarządzanie tą współpracą może przyspieszyć proces tworzenia projektu i poprawić jakość finalnego produktu. 

Zrozumienie potrzeb i oczekiwań

Zrozumienie potrzeb i oczekiwań stanowi nieodzowny początek skutecznej współpracy z deweloperem. Jest to fundamentem udanego partnerstwa w projektach. Przed przystąpieniem do pracy nad konkretnym zadaniem, konieczne jest dokładne wyartykułowanie celów, zakresu oraz funkcjonalności, które mają zostać wdrożone.

Aby osiągnąć pełne zrozumienie potrzeb i oczekiwań projektu, warto rozpocząć od dokładnego zbadania jego kontekstu. To oznacza analizę ogólnego celu projektu oraz identyfikację kluczowych wyzwań i zagrożeń, które mogą się pojawić. Następnie, warto skupić się na identyfikacji konkretnych celów, jakie projekt ma osiągnąć, oraz na określeniu, jakie funkcjonalności są niezbędne do ich realizacji.

Kolejnym krokiem jest precyzyjne określenie zakresu projektu. Obejmuje to określenie wszystkich zadań i etapów, które należy wykonać, aby osiągnąć cele projektu. Warto również ustalić priorytety, aby mieć pewność, że najważniejsze elementy zostaną zrealizowane w pierwszej kolejności.

Po zdefiniowaniu celów i zakresu niezbędne jest określenie funkcjonalności, które mają zostać zaimplementowane. To oznacza dokładne opisanie tego, co system lub produkt ma umożliwiać użytkownikom. Warto również uwzględnić ewentualne integracje z innymi systemami czy aplikacjami oraz wymagania dotyczące wydajności i bezpieczeństwa.

Zrozumienie potrzeb i oczekiwań projektu to proces dynamiczny. W miarę postępów projektu może się okazać, że pewne elementy wymagają dostosowania lub zmiany. Dlatego ważne jest utrzymanie otwartej komunikacji z deweloperem i regularne przeglądanie postępów, aby zapewnić, że projekt pozostaje zgodny z pierwotnymi założeniami.

Najważniejsze wskazówki:

  • Przeprowadź szczegółowe spotkanie z deweloperem, aby omówić cele projektu.
  • Przygotuj dokumentację projektową lub brief, który będzie stanowił podstawę dla dewelopera.
  • Upewnij się, że obie strony są zgodne co do harmonogramu i priorytetów projektu.

Komunikacja i dostępność

Współpraca z deweloperem wymaga nie tylko zrozumienia potrzeb i oczekiwań projektu, ale także efektywnej komunikacji oraz dostępności. Komunikacja stanowi kluczowy element, który wpływa na powodzenie projektu. Ważne jest, aby zapewnić stały dostęp do narzędzi i kanałów komunikacji, które ułatwią wymianę informacji.

Pierwszym krokiem jest ustalenie klarownych zasad komunikacji. Określenie, jakie narzędzia będą używane do przekazywania informacji, jak często będą odbywać się spotkania czy raportowanie postępów – to wszystko przyczynia się do usprawnienia komunikacji. Dzięki temu wszystkie strony mają pewność, że są na bieżąco informowane o postępach i ewentualnych problemach.

Ważnym aspektem jest dostępność. Deweloper i zespół projektowy powinni być dostępni w miarę potrzeb, aby szybko reagować na zmiany i pilne kwestie. To oznacza utrzymanie otwartej linii komunikacji i gotowość do udzielenia odpowiedzi na pytania czy rozwiązania problemów w miarę możliwości.

Warto również pamiętać o dokumentowaniu komunikacji. To pozwala zachować historię projektu oraz ułatwia odniesienie się do wcześniejszych decyzji czy ustaleń. Dzięki temu unikamy nieporozumień i konfliktów w trakcie trwania projektu.

Przykłady:

  • Ustal regularne spotkania lub raporty postępu projektu.
  • Wybierz odpowiednie narzędzia do zarządzania projektem, takie jak systemy śledzenia błędów lub narzędzia do współpracy online.

Wyjaśnianie oczekiwań

W momencie, gdy już określiłeś cele i zakres projektu, nadszedł czas, aby dokładnie wyjaśnić swoje oczekiwania wobec dewelopera. Wyraźne komunikowanie swoich oczekiwań ma kluczowe znaczenie, aby uniknąć potencjalnych nieporozumień i konfliktów w trakcie realizacji projektu.

Jasne wyjaśnienie oczekiwań obejmuje przede wszystkim szczegółowe określenie, co konkretnie oczekujesz od dewelopera. To może dotyczyć zarówno technicznych aspektów projektu, jak i terminów, budżetu czy standardów jakości. Im bardziej szczegółowe i precyzyjne będą te oczekiwania, tym mniej miejsca będzie na interpretacje i błędne założenia.

Ponadto ważne jest, aby skoncentrować się na tym, dlaczego dane oczekiwania są istotne dla projektu. Wyjaśnienie, jakie cele czy wymagania mają zostać spełnione dzięki spełnieniu tych oczekiwań, pomaga deweloperowi lepiej zrozumieć kontekst i znaczenie swojej roli w projekcie.

Nie zapomnij również o dostarczeniu odpowiednich materiałów i dokumentacji, które mogą pomóc deweloperowi w zrozumieniu Twoich oczekiwań. To może obejmować opisy funkcjonalności, schematy, przykłady lub wszelkie inne informacje, które ułatwią zrozumienie projektu.

Przykłady:

  • Precyzyjnie określ funkcjonalności i wymagania.
  • Podaj przykłady lub referencje, które ilustrują twoje oczekiwania.
  • Otwarcie komunikuj wszelkie zmiany w projekcie.

Testowanie i zwrotna informacja

Testowanie i ocena pracy dewelopera stanowią kluczowy element procesu tworzenia projektu. Ważne jest, aby zapewnić systematyczne testowanie i skuteczną dostawę zwrotnej informacji, aby zagwarantować jakość i sukces projektu.

Kluczowe jest ustalenie planu testowania, który określi, jakie kryteria i standardy jakości muszą być spełnione przez dewelopera. Plan ten może obejmować testy funkcjonalne, testy wydajnościowe, testy bezpieczeństwa i wiele innych, w zależności od rodzaju projektu.

Ważnym aspektem jest systematyczne przeprowadzanie testów w trakcie procesu tworzenia projektu, a nie tylko na jego końcu. Dzięki temu można wykryć ewentualne problemy i błędy na bieżąco, co pozwala na ich szybką korektę i minimalizowanie kosztów naprawy w późniejszym etapie.

Równie istotne jest dostarczanie zwrotnej informacji deweloperowi. Warto regularnie analizować wyniki testów i dostarczać konstruktywną informację zwrotną dotyczącą wykrytych błędów i problemów. Współpraca oparta na otwartej komunikacji pomaga deweloperowi lepiej zrozumieć oczekiwania i dostosować swoje działania.

Nie zapomnij również o dokumentowaniu wyników testów i zwrotnej informacji. To pozwala na śledzenie postępów projektu, historię zmian oraz umożliwia ewentualne odwołanie się do poprzednich wyników w przyszłości.

Wskazówki:

  • Stwórz plan testów i procedurę zgłaszania błędów.
  • Bądź konkretny w opisie problemów lub sugestii.
  • Daj deweloperowi czas na naprawę błędów i wprowadzenie poprawek.

Rozwiązywanie konfliktów

Początkiem w rozwiązywaniu konfliktów jest próba zrozumienia źródła problemu. Ważne jest, aby wysłuchać wszystkich stron i dowiedzieć się, dlaczego konflikt powstał. Często różnice zdań wynikają z nieporozumień lub braku jasnych komunikatów.

Warto dążyć do znalezienia rozwiązania, które uwzględnia interesy wszystkich zaangażowanych stron. Rozmowa i negocjacje są kluczowe w tym procesie. Warto zastanowić się, czy istnieje możliwość kompromisu lub znalezienia alternatywnego rozwiązania, które będzie satysfakcjonujące dla wszystkich.

Unikaj agresywnego tonu i personalizowania problemów. Skup się na konkretach i faktach oraz staraj się wypracować rozwiązanie, które pozwoli uniknąć podobnych sytuacji w przyszłości.

Jeśli nie jesteś w stanie rozwiązać konfliktu samodzielnie, warto skorzystać z pomocy mediatora lub specjalisty ds. rozwiązywania konfliktów. Taka osoba może pomóc w obiektywny sposób ocenić sytuację i zaproponować skuteczne rozwiązanie.

Sposoby rozwiązywania konfliktów:

  • Rozmawiaj otwarcie i szanuj punkt widzenia drugiej strony.
  • Poszukaj kompromisu i rozwiązania, które będzie satysfakcjonujące dla obu stron.
  • Jeśli konflikt jest trudny do rozwiązania, skorzystaj z mediatora lub arbitra.

 

Dodaj kom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*